The Maratha agitators have called for the resignation of Maharashtra Chief Minister Devendra Fadnavis owning moral responsibility following the death of Kakasaheb Shinde and have placed six other demands, declaring Shinde a martyr. The Chief Minister and other police officials should be booked under culpable homicide, a compensation of Rs 50 lakh should be given to Shinde’s family. The other demands include Shinde’s brother should be given a government job. The state should stop the recruitment of 72,000 employees in the state government till the Maratha reservation issue is decided. The Maratha protestors have said that they would not collect his body till the demands were met.
